Facebook releases group video chat app in Danish App Store

Facebook has released its video chat app Bonfire in the Danish App Store. It seems to be a test, because the app is not yet available in other countries. Bonfire allows users to chat with, among other things, filters over the video.

The app has been available in the Danish App Store since Tuesday, allowing only people with access to the App Store in that country to install the app. According to the description, Bonfire is an app in which up to eight people can video chat at the same time and play with various effects. It is also possible to take photos within the chats and share them via social media.

Inviting people to Bonfire is done via the Facebook account and the invitations will therefore arrive in the apps of Facebook and FB Messenger after the release of the app. The app seems to be an answer to apps like Houseparty, which have been offering such a feature for some time.

It is unknown when Facebook will release Bonfire in other countries. At the time of writing, the app is not available in the Benelux. Facebook already offers group video chat via Messenger.
